Azenta Earnings Call Transcripts

Fiscal Year 2026

  • M&A announcement

    The acquisition expands European presence, leverages automation synergies, and positions for scalable growth in life sciences. Minimal CapEx is required, with commercial investments driving future revenue and margin expansion. 2026 will be dilutive, but accretive from 2027.

  • The company is executing a turnaround with a focus on operational excellence, margin expansion, and commercial effectiveness. Key initiatives include decentralization, sales force transformation, and ABS-driven process improvements, with strong free cash flow and EBITDA growth targeted over the next three years.

  • Q1 revenue was $149M, up 1% reported but down 1% organically, with margin pressures from quality issues and regional mix. FY2026 guidance for 3%-5% organic growth and 300 bps EBITDA margin expansion reaffirmed, with acceleration expected in the second half as investments and market conditions improve.

  • AGM 2026

    A transformative year featured strong cash reserves, margin expansion, and a $250M share repurchase. Four shareholder proposals, including board elections and an equity plan amendment, were all approved. Strategic plans include divesting B Medical by March 2026.

Fiscal Year 2025

  • Investor Day 2025

    A decentralized structure and operational excellence are driving growth, with biorepositories and gene synthesis regionalization as key initiatives. Financial targets include doubling EBITDA and reaching $700M-$750M revenue by 2028, supported by disciplined capital allocation and a robust M&A pipeline.

  • Fiscal 2025 saw 3% core growth and 310 bps margin expansion, with strong cash flow and a robust balance sheet. Guidance for 2026 targets 3%-5% organic growth, 300 bps EBITDA margin expansion, and improved free cash flow, despite macro headwinds and a slow Q1 start.

  • Q3 2025 revenue was flat year-over-year at $144 million, with adjusted EBITDA margin expanding 260 basis points to 12.3%. Guidance for 3%-5% organic revenue growth and 300 basis points of margin expansion was reaffirmed, supported by strong NGS and Sample Storage performance and robust cash reserves.

  • Q2 2025 saw 6% organic revenue growth and 400 bps adjusted EBITDA margin expansion, with strong performance in both sample management and multiomics. Guidance for 2025 is reaffirmed, with countermeasures in place for NIH funding and tariff headwinds.

  • Management expects only a 2% revenue risk from academic/government funding in 2025, with new opportunities as institutions outsource core lab functions. Storage as a service and automation drive growth, while China and biopharma markets remain robust. Analyst day is planned for June.

  • Q1 2025 saw 4% organic revenue growth and a 400 bps adjusted EBITDA margin expansion, with strong performance in both SMS and Multiomics. Guidance for 2025 is reiterated, with 3%-5% organic growth and 300 bps margin expansion, while capital allocation focuses on growth and operational efficiency.
